Report Highlights Secondhand Smoke Exposure Among Nonsmoking Workers

A study published in Morbidity and Mortality Weekly Report focuses on workplace secondhand smoke exposure among U.S. nonsmokers. Secondhand smoke exposure contributes to health issues such as heart disease, lung cancer and stroke. The study found that despite implementation of smoke-free laws, secondhand smoke continues to affect nonsmoking workers employed in certain industries.In 2015, 19.9% of nonsmoking workers reported exposure to workplace secondhand smoke during the past year; 10.1% reported frequent exposure. Workers who reside in states with comprehensive smoke-free laws in all three venue categories (private work sites, restaurants and bars) reported a significantly lower prevalence of frequent exposure to workplace secondhand smoke. In all states, self-reported workplace secondhand smoke was highest in the commercial and industrial machinery and equipment subcategory within the repair and maintenance industries category, followed by the transportation industry (i.e., air, rail, pipeline, scenic and sightseeing). The construction industry category had the highest number of nonsmoking workers reporting secondhand smoke exposure.
